#4c3166 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c3166 is composed of 29.8% red, 19.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.5% cyan, 52%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 270.6 degrees, a saturation of 35.1% and a lightness of 29.6%. #4c3166 color hex could be obtained by blending #9862cc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#4c3166 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.

#4c3166 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4c3166 has RGB values of R:76, G:49,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 4993382.

Shades and Tints of #4c3166

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070409 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c3166

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c484f is the less saturated color, while #4d0394 is the most saturated one.
